    What to do if my Atlas 12AWFSL does not raise when pressing the UP button?
    • D
      Debra WheelerAug 17, 2025
      If your Atlas Scissor Lifts isn't raising when you press the UP button, consider these potential causes: * **Motor Direction:** The motor's rotation might be incorrect. Try interchanging the phases on the main switch. * **Hydraulic Oil:** The oil level might be low. Add more hydraulic oil. * **UP Button:** The UP button itself could be faulty. Check the button and its connection, replacing if necessary. * **Lowering Solenoid Valve:** This valve might not be closing properly. Inspect and clean it; replace if it's faulty. * **Emergency Screw:** Ensure the emergency screw of the lowering valve is tightened. * **Suction Pump Filter:** A dirty filter can cause issues. Inspect and clean if needed.

    What to do if Atlas 12AWFSL Scissor Lifts does not lower when pressing the DOWN button?
    • K
      kaylahancockAug 25, 2025
      If your Atlas Scissor Lifts isn't lowering when you press the DOWN button, check the following: * **Solenoid Air Valve:** A faulty solenoid air valve can prevent lowering. Replace the air solenoid valve. * **Air Supply:** Ensure air is reaching the circuit by verifying the compressor and air hose. * **Electric Board:** A faulty electric board can cause issues. Replace the electric board. * **Lowering Solenoid Valve:** Verify if the lowering solenoid valve is powered and check the magneto for damage. Replace if disconnected or burnt. * **DOWN Button:** The DOWN button itself might be faulty. Check the button and its connection, replacing if necessary.

    Why my Atlas Scissor Lifts does not stop at the safety height?
    • T
      thomasjonesAug 28, 2025
      If your Atlas Scissor Lifts isn't stopping at the safety height, check these potential issues: * **Safety Height Limit Switch:** The limit switch may not be adjusted correctly or could be faulty. Adjust or replace the limit switch. * **Electric Board:** The electric board might be faulty. Clean, replace if necessary, or verify if powered and check magneto for damage. * **Electric Board Operation:** The electric board may not be operating. Replace the electric board.

    How to fix an Atlas 12AWFSL Scissor Lifts that isn’t raising synchronously?
    • J
      Joshua MillerSep 5, 2025
      If your Atlas Scissor Lifts isn’t raising synchronously, it could be due to: * **Air or Dripping:** Presence of air or dripping in the hydraulic circuit. Bleed the hydraulic circuit. * **Cylinder Gaskets:** The cylinder gaskets can be damaged. Check and replace if necessary.
